Applying Comparative Information Analysis in Macro Environmental Assessment

In today's rapidly evolving global landscape, organizations and intelligence entities face the constant challenge of interpreting complex external forces that shape strategic decisions. Macro environmental assessment involves systematically evaluating broad societal, economic, political, technological, legal, and environmental trends to anticipate opportunities and risks. Comparative information analysis serves as a powerful methodology within this process, enabling analysts to juxtapose data from diverse sources, regions, time periods, or scenarios to uncover patterns, discrepancies, and actionable insights. The Strategic Role of Macro Environmental Assessment in Intelligence and Decision-Making

Macro environmental assessment provides the foundational context for long-term planning, risk mitigation, and opportunity identification. Unlike micro-level analysis focused on immediate operational factors, macro assessment examines overarching influences that affect entire industries, regions, or nations. Frameworks such as PESTLE (Political, Economic, Social, Technological, Legal, Environmental) guide this evaluation by categorizing external drivers.

In intelligence contexts, particularly within homeland security, counterterrorism, and strategic monitoring, macro assessment extends beyond traditional market analysis to include threat landscapes, geopolitical shifts, and societal trends. Comparative information analysis enhances this by allowing cross-verification of indicators across multiple dimensions—such as comparing political stability metrics between regions, economic trend trajectories over time, or technological adoption rates across countries—to reveal hidden correlations and anomalies.

Core Principles of Comparative Information Analysis in Macro Contexts

Comparative information analysis involves systematically contrasting datasets to identify similarities, differences, and causal relationships. In macro environmental assessment, this approach addresses key challenges like information overload, source bias, and temporal variability.

Key principles include:

  • Multi-source triangulation: Cross-referencing data from diverse platforms to validate trends and reduce misinformation risks.
  • Temporal benchmarking: Analyzing changes over time, such as evolving sentiment toward policy issues or emerging technological disruptions.
  • Geospatial differentiation: Comparing regional variations in environmental, social, or political indicators to understand localized impacts within a global framework.
  • Quantitative and qualitative synthesis: Combining numerical metrics (e.g., propagation speeds of narratives) with thematic insights (e.g., sentiment shifts).

Through these principles, analysts move beyond isolated observations to evidence-based conclusions that inform strategic responses.
